Gills hammer Scunny

Gillingham 4-0 Scunthorpe
FA Cup 1st Round
3rd Nov 2012
15:00
Priestfield

Gillingham thrashed struggling league one side Scunthorpe on Saturday afternoon to move into round two of the FA Cup.

Nothing could separate the sides in the first half, they went in goalless.

Shortly before the hour though Gillingham took the lead through Matt Fish (59), with Deon Burton (65) soon doubling the advantage and a third from Danny Kedwell (76), when he converted from the penalty spot, not far behind that one either.

Adam Birchall (90+3) wrapped up a 4-0 win for The Gills in injury-time to book them a place in the next round.
